ESCROW EXTENSION AGREEMENT
 
THIS ESCROW EXTENSION AGREEMENT (the “Extension Agreement”) is made by and among THE GREATER ORLANDO AVIATION AUTHORITY, a public and governmental body created as an agency of the City, existing under and by virtue of the laws of the State of Florida, whose mailing address is One Jeff Fuqua Boulevard, Orlando, Florida 32827-4399 (the “Authority”), and ALL ABOARD FLORIDA – OPERATIONS LLC, a Delaware limited liability company authorized to conduct business in Florida, whose mailing address is 2855 LeJeune Road, 4th Floor, Coral Gables, Florida, 33134 (“Rail Company”), joined by the CITY OF ORLANDO, a municipal corporation created by and existing under the laws of the State of Florida, whose address is P.O. Box 4990, 400 S. Orange Avenue, Orlando, Florida 32802-4990 (the “City”).
 
W I T N E S S E T H :
 
WHEREAS, the Parties entered into that certain Rail Line Easement Agreement dated of January 22, 2014, as amended by that certain First Amendment to the Rail Line Easement Agreement dated October 3, 2014 and that certain Second Amendment to the Rail Line Easement Agreement dated October 26, 2015 (collectively the “Easement Agreement”), which governs the parties rights and obligations related to the development of an inter-city rail project at the Orlando International Airport, that certain Premises Lease and Use Agreement with an effective date of January 22, 2014, as amended by that certain First Amendment to the Premises Lease and Use Agreement dated September 25, 2014 (collectively the “Lease Agreement”), which governs the parties right and obligations related to the development of the Rail Station Building and the Rail Company Premises and that certain Vehicle Maintenance Facility Ground Lease Agreement dated January 22, 2014, as amended by that certain First Amendment to the Vehicle Maintenance Facility Ground Lease Agreement dated October 28, 2015 (collectively the “VMF Agreement”) (the Easement Agreement, Lease Agreement and VMF Agreement shall be collectively referred to as the “Escrow Agreements”); and
 
WHEREAS, the Escrow Agreements are being held in escrow pursuant to the terms of the Easement Agreement until December 31, 2015 at which time all Escrow Conditions must be met; and
 
WHEREAS, Rail Company has requested an extension of one (1) year to the Escrow Term until December 31, 2016 to meet all the Escrow Conditions; and
 
WHEREAS, the Authority has designed, engineered and permitted the Rail Station Building and is ready, willing and able to issue a contract to begin construction upon satisfaction of all Escrow Conditions; and
 
WHEREAS, the Authority and Rail Company have agreed on the required security from Rail Company to allow the Authority to approve the Escrow Term extension and initiate construction of the Rail Station Building prior to satisfaction of all Escrow Conditions; and
 
WHEREAS, the Parties agree to amend the Escrow Agreements to extend the Escrow Term until December 31, 2016, subject to the terms and conditions contained in this Extension Agreement

3.             Escrow Term Extension. The Authority agrees to extend the Escrow Term until December 31, 2016 (the “Escrow Extension”). The Escrow Extension is conditioned upon the following actions of the Rail Company to occur on or before December 31, 2015.
 
a.
Letter of Credit. Rail Company shall provide an irrevocable evergreen letter of credit in favor of the Authority in an amount of Ten Million Dollars and No/100 ($10,000,000.00) in a form subject to final approval in the sole and absolute discretion of the Authority (the “Letter of Credit”). The Letter of Credit secures the first three and one-half (3.5) years of rental payments for the Premises, including the Platform, under the Lease Agreement to ensure sufficient funds exist for repayment of the Florida Department of Transportation (“FDOT”) loan and for operation and maintenance of the Rail Station Building. The Authority shall be able to draw upon the Letter of Credit annually beginning upon the Substantial Completion date of the South Airport APM Complex in an amount equal to the annual rent payments for the Premises, including the Platform, and continue to draw annually until the earlier to occur of (i) the Rail Company initiates revenue operation of its Rail Transportation Business and makes its first timely rent payment or deemed payment pursuant to the Lease Agreement (“Revenue Operations”) or (ii) the Letter of Credit is exhausted. If the Authority draws on the Letter of Credit in a year in which the Rail Company commences Revenue Operations, the Rail Company shall be deemed to have made the Rent Payments for the portion of the year for which a draw was made on the Letter of Credit. Further, upon the commencement of Revenue Operations, the Letter of Credit shall be returned to the Rail Company:
 
If the Escrow Conditions have not been met prior to December 31, 2016, Rail Company shall be entitled to an additional one (1) year extension until December 31, 2017 if Rail Company has either (1) prior to December 31, 2016, obtained financing in the form of documented loans, documented equity commitments and/or cash on hand in forms reasonably acceptable to the Authority, required to fund Rail Company’s infrastructure (including train sets) to bring the Rail Transportation Business to the Orlando International Airport or (2) (i) Rail Company shall close on the purchase of all right-of-way (by fee, lease or easement) required to construct its Rail Transportation Business infrastructure from the existing Florida East Coast Railway L.L.C. rail right of way east to the eastern edge of the Orlando International Airport property prior to December 31, 2016 (with it being understood that the failure of the Authority to exchange property with the Central Florida Expressway Authority shall not cause the failure of this condition) and (ii) within one hundred eighty (180) days from the Effective Date of this Extension Agreement, at no cost to the Authority, Rail Company shall deliver to the Authority a full set of 100% complete engineering drawings for the Critical Rail Corridor Improvements.

b.
Rail Company Contribution. Rail Company shall provide Eight Million Dollars and No/100 ($8,000,000.00) in the form of a wire transfer to the Authority (the “Station Contribution”). The purpose of the Station Contribution is to provide funds to allow the Authority to design, engineer, permit and construct the Rail Station Building as designed, including passenger vertical circulation between the hold room and the Platform consisting of two (2) pair of passenger elevators, two (2) pairs of escalators, two (2) sets of stairwells and a full rain canopy covering at minimum to beyond the entire 850’ length of the Rail Company’s longest length of passenger cars, excluding the locomotives. The Station Contribution shall be non-refundable and shall not be credited towards the rental payments or Purchase Price of the Rail Line Easement and Rail Line Slope and Drainage Easement. The canopy and/or the escalators funded by the Station Contribution shall be deemed Improvements as defined in the Lease Agreement and owned by the Rail Company pursuant to Section 6.06 of the Lease Agreement. The Authority warrants that the Rail Station Building shall be constructed pursuant to the plans approved by the Rail Company, which shall include passenger vertical circulation between the hold room and the Platform consisting of two (2) pair of passenger elevators, two (2) pairs of escalators, two (2) sets of stairwells and a full rain canopy covering at minimum to beyond the entire 850’ length of the Rail Company’s longest length of passenger cars, excluding the locomotives.

4.          Restriction as to Alternative Station Site. Rail Company agrees not to engage in any negotiations or discussions with any third party to locate an alternate terminal rail station within the Orlando Metropolitan Statistical Area. Upon the Rail Company’s breach of this restriction, the extension to the Escrow Term shall terminate and the Authority shall be entitled to retain the Station Contribution, the Letter of Credit and the engineering drawings.
